Transaction e8863495391a20f739b5859775dcf959dc4a03e8649c770ae03eff2e6f81bcc7
1 Input
2 Outputs
- e8863495391a20f739b5859775dcf959dc4a03e8649c770ae03eff2e6f81bcc7:0
- e8863495391a20f739b5859775dcf959dc4a03e8649c770ae03eff2e6f81bcc7:1
value 602830
address 1GScXJrVxsaJCFYmkQ88tvYBJpS9Ds4BpZ
value 28670341
address 1FFr18cy4B4SocAtfRJcppe8YmJaimMwa7